Abstract

The invention discloses a telescopic helve, comprising an internal insert and an external insert sleeving the internal insert, wherein the top end of the internal insert is closed, and the bottom end of the internal insert is provided with an opening; a hollow channel is formed in the internal insert; the hollow channel is communicated with a cooling water channel by the opening; the internal insert is in a cone shape from the bottom end to the top end, and an internal sliding groove and an internal sliding block are provided along the outer surface of the internal insert; the external insert is in a cone shape from the bottom end to the top end, and comprises a plurality of first inserts and a plurality of second inserts, wherein the first inserts and the second inserts are arranged in an alternating way; the first inserts are respectively provided with an external sliding block corresponding to the internal sliding groove, and the second inserts are respectively provided with an external sliding groove corresponding to the internal sliding block, so that the external insert and the internal insert can make relative slippage; a thread molding part is arranged at the appearance side of the top of the external insert. The telescopic helve can be used for molding internal threads of circular products by using a mechanical internal telescopic structure, thus reducing the installation space of a mould, and shortening the production cycle of the mould; the telescopic helve is internally provided with cooling water channel, thus shortening product molding time and being capable of replacing a gear mould having a complicated structure.

The operation principle of the present invention:
During matched moulds: as shown in figure 4, interior mold insert 1 is inserted within outer mold insert 2 completely, and the thread forming portion 25 of outer mold insert 2 is pushed up Go out the molding hole position of top template 4, now, bottom portable plate 6, intermediate active plate 5 and top template 4 are closely packed together successively;Activity Template and top template 4 matched moulds, the die cavity injection mo(u)lding being formed between thread forming portion 25 and collapsible form.
Die sinking: collapsible form moves away from top template 4.
Then mold for the first time, de- female thread: as shown in figure 5, bottom portable plate 6 moves away from intermediate active plate 5, bottom Portable plate 6 drives interior mold insert 1 to move toward the direction extracted from outer mold insert 2, and outer mold insert 2, with the movement of interior mold insert 1, gradually narrows, Thread forming portion 25 and the internal thread part of product is made to depart from.
The second last time die sinking, top template 4 comes off product: as shown in fig. 6, intermediate active plate 5 drives outer mold insert 2 away from top Template 4, makes thread forming portion 25 close in the molding room of top template 4, so that product is come off.
